Shiba Inu holders looking to safeguard their assets offline will find that Ledger Stax supports all major ERC-20 tokens, including SHIB. Through the Ledger Live app, you can easily create an Ethereum account to store and manage your Shiba Inu tokens securely.

However, note that Ledger Live does not currently support the Shibarium network, so tokens sent or bridged to Shibarium won’t be visible.

Key Features

Here are some standout features that make Ledger Stax a great choice for storing SHIB:

  • Supports Shiba Inu. Since SHIB is an ERC-20 token, it can be stored and managed in Ledger Live via an Ethereum account.
  • Industry-Grade Secure Chip. Ledger’s CC EAL6+ Secure Element chip keeps private keys completely offline. Shiba Inu assets stored on Stax are protected from malware, phishing, and remote attacks.
  • Magnetic Design for Easier Storage. Stax devices can be stacked together using built-in magnets. This feature keeps multiple wallets organized and accessible for users who manage more than one Ledger.

As one of the best cold wallets for Shiba Inu holders, the Trezor Safe 5 brings enhanced security, usability, and asset support. Here are the key features you need to know:

  • Shiba Inu Support and Ecosystem Compatibility. Safe 5 supports thousands of digital assets, including Shiba Inu, as well as SHIB-related tokens such as LEASH and BONE. It works seamlessly with DEXs and DeFi apps connected through Trezor Suite or third-party extensions.
  • SLIP-39 Backup Scheme. Instead of the traditional single-seed format, Safe 5 introduces a split recovery phrase system by default. Shiba Inu holders can divide their backup into multiple shares to add a layer of resilience, especially useful for those holding SHIB across different locations.
  • Trezor Suite Integration. Managing a SHIB-heavy portfolio becomes intuitive through the dedicated desktop app. Token balances, portfolio tracking, and staking support can all be handled in one streamlined dashboard.

Best Shiba Inu wallet: Trezor Suite.

  • EAL6+ Secure Element. Inside the Safe 5 is the OPTIGA Trust M chip, built to withstand physical attacks and maintain your private keys completely offline. For long-term SHIB holders, that means stronger protection without external dependencies.
  • Color Touchscreen Navigation. Instead of pushing buttons, users confirm transactions using a full-color display. This makes it easier to double-check SHIB transfers and NFT display settings with minimal friction.

Shiba Inu holders will find Safe 3 refreshingly straightforward. SHIB, LEASH, and BONE are all supported without the need for outside tools or network conversions.

The team behind Shiba Inu launched ShibaSwap, a decentralized exchange where LEASH rewards liquidity providers and BONE lets holders vote on proposals through the Doggy DAO.

Key Features

Here are the key features that make Trezor Safe 3 a solid pick among the best Shiba Inu wallet options for cold storage:

  • SHIB, LEASH, and BONE Support. All three tokens are recognized in Trezor Suite and can be managed without relying on third-party tools. The wallet gives Shiba Inu ecosystem holders an easy and secure route to store assets offline.
  • Secure Element Chip (EAL6+ Certified). The embedded Secure Element protects sensitive information against physical attacks and PIN brute-forcing. This chip reinforces the wallet’s resistance to tampering during travel or long-term storage.

Best Shiba Inu wallet: Trezor Safe 3 security feature.

  • Shamir Backup Recovery System. Instead of relying on a single recovery phrase, users can split access into multiple shares. These shares can be stored separately or distributed for extra protection against loss or theft.
  • Tamper-Evident Packaging. Each device arrives in sealed packaging with built-in safeguards, providing users with visual confirmation of device integrity before setup.

How to Choose the Best Crypto Wallet for Shiba Inu

Selecting the best crypto wallet for Shiba Inu requires more than just picking a well-known brand. Here are some of the most important considerations:

  • Private Key Ownership. Owning your private keys gives you full control over your Shiba Inu, eliminating the risk of third-party access to your assets. Without personalized ownership, your tokens are essentially under the control of the wallet provider.[2]
  • Fees. Wallets may charge different rates for transactions, wallet creation, or specific features like token swaps. It’s essential to check whether the platform has any hidden costs and compare its fee structure to those of its competitors.

Best Shiba Inu wallet: a woman checking a price tag.

  • Availability and Convenience. Consider its availability on your preferred device (iOS, Android, or desktop) and its ease of use. Some wallets may offer better convenience for managing Shiba Inu on the go, while others might have more robust desktop interfaces for large-scale management.
  • Backup and Recovery Options. A solid backup and recovery system is vital to protect your Shiba Inu from loss. Make sure the device provides an easy-to-understand process for recovery, such as a seed phrase or multi-sig backup, so you can restore access to your tokens if something goes wrong.

How to Set Up a Shiba Inu Wallet

Setting up a SHIB wallet is a straightforward process, but following each step carefully ensures your funds are stored securely. Below, I’ll walk you through the tutorial to set up one of the best hardware wallets for Shiba Inu - Trezor Safe 5.

STEP 1:

Turn on the wallet.

Begin by powering on your wallet and then connect it to your computer or mobile device.

You’ll be allowed to opt in or out of anonymous data collection — this step is optional. Always check the packaging and holographic seal for any signs of tampering.

After making sure that everything is in order, click the [Set up my Trezor] button.

STEP 2:

Install the firmware.

Once connected, you’ll need to install the latest firmware. Click the [Install firmware] button to begin. After the process is complete, click [Continue].

STEP 3:

Authenticate the device.

Then, you'll see the "Let's check your device" screen. To begin the authentication process, click [Start].

Authenticate the device to confirm it’s genuine and safe to use. For Trezor Safe 5, a simple swipe on the touchscreen will verify its authenticity.

Skipping this step could lead to potential security risks. Therefore, make sure you complete it to confirm the device is legitimate.

STEP 4:

Create a new wallet.

If this is your first time setting up the wallet, select the [Create new wallet] option.

You’ll then choose between a [Single-share Backup] or a [Multi-share Backup]. Confirm the action on your device to proceed with setting up the device.

STEP 5:

Set up a wallet backup.

Create a backup of your wallet to secure your Shiba Inu assets. You’ll be provided with  20-word backup phrases  that are generated from the SLIP39 word list.

Write them in the exact order displayed on the device. Store this phrase in a safe and private location, as it’s crucial for recovering your wallet in case of loss or theft.

STEP 6:

Set a PIN.

Once the wallet backup is completed, set a PIN code for added protection.

STEP 7:

Activate coins and finalize the setup.

Activate the coins you wish to manage, including Shiba Inu. Choose the specific assets you want to store, and click [Complete Setup] once you're satisfied.

Can you store Shiba Inu on Ledger?

Yes, you can store Shiba Inu on Ledger hardware wallets. Ledger devices, like Ledger Stax and Ledger Flex, offer you a secure offline environment. By storing your SHIB in hardware storage, your private keys remain offline, reducing the risk of hacks. Simply install the necessary app on the Ledger device and transfer your token to your address for safe, long-term storage. Just note that Ledger Live does not support the Shibarium network.

How much does Binance Wallet charge for Shiba Inu withdrawal?

Binance Wallet's withdrawal fees for Shiba Inu vary depending on the network used. For BNB Smart Chain (BEP20), the minimum withdrawal fee is 72,582 SHIB. For Ethereum (ERC20), the minimum withdrawal fee is 630,110 SHIB. The withdrawal fees may change based on network congestion, so always check the current rates before initiating a withdrawal.
